Posts

Showing posts with the label planet eclipse etv ego geo etek etha paintball you tube video capital offense

You Tube Video Round Up !

Image
Back from a hectic World Cup... Only had time to watch a couple of vids check these 3 out !! Do Best Buy sell these? I need to get myself one !!! Etha review... We don't recommend you do any of these things... David you made me laugh :-) I beleive this was on Sky TV at Warren Woods Paintball... Always good seeing Paintball on TV.